Bug Description

Description:
The package htop, in my case installed with apt, can't be exited using F10 as instructed in the program. F10 will highlight the new tab button of the Terminal, which is shipped with Ubuntu 20.04 LTS Desktop. To exit htop the user can still use 'q' to exit htop, but to some users this may not be known

Htop version: 2.2.0-2build1
Ubuntu version: Ubuntu 20.04 LTS Desktop
Terminal version: 3.36.1.1-1ubuntu1

Expected behaviour:
The Htop program will exit when F10 is pressed.

Actual behaviour:
Pressing F10 will higlight the new tab button of the Terminal.

Hi Tobias and thanks for this bug report. Shortcut clashes are unavoidable, but I believe terminal emulators should do their best to avoid taking over the F<n> keys. I was going to suggest you to disable the shortcut from the gnome-terminal settings, but apparently the shortcut is not listed there and it is not disabled even by unchecking the main "Enable shortcuts" checkbox.

I followed-up to LP: #1380194 (a similar bug report) and I'm going to reassign this report to gnome-terminal. I don't think there's anything that should be fixed on the htop side.
